Error in apply_guides on diffPrint(df, df, extra = list(row.names = FALSE)) · Issue #111 · brodieG/diffobj · GitHub

Trying to compare two data.frame:s using print(..., row.names = FALSE) gives an error in some cases (not always - I think it might be related to factors but not sure). Here is a minimal example. With:

> library("diffobj")
> df <- data.frame(x = "A")

this works:

> diffPrint(df, df)
No visible differences between objects.
< df         > df       
@@ 1,2 @@    @@ 1,2 @@  
    x            x      
  1 A          1 A      

> diffPrint(df, df, extra = list(row.names = TRUE))
No visible differences between objects.
< print(d..  > print(d..
@@ 1,2 @@    @@ 1,2 @@  
    x            x      
  1 A          1 A     

but trying to apply extra = list(row.names = FALSE) fails:

> diffPrint(df, df, extra = list(row.names = FALSE))
Error in apply_guides(target, tar.capt, guide_fun) : 
  `guides*` method must produce an integer vector containing unique index values for the `obj.as.chr` vector; If you did not specify a `guides` function or define custom `guides*` methods contact maintainer (see `?guides`).  Proceeding without guides.
In addition: Warning messages:
1: In min(which(!space.rows & seq_along(space.rows) > head.row)) :
  no non-missing arguments to min; returning Inf
2: In max(which(!space.rows)) :
  no non-missing arguments to max; returning -Inf
